- We didn't really go through all this when we started with
- her, but one other in-home provider had hers stated very
- clearly. You could take two weeks vacation during the
- year, without paying her. That was it. If you took
- more vacation time (I get 4 weeks) you just pay her for
- the additional weeks whether you use her services or not.
- Seems fair to me. I pay only $100 per week, which is
- a good price for this area so I don't feel bad paying, especially
- during this time of year.

- So, my advice is to look at your work/vacation/pay plan at your
- company. I felt comfortable paying my provider because I
- get 4 weeks paid vacation, 15 paid holidays, and sick time
- as necessary. I think she deserves the same.
